Judge Shirley L. Fulton Reception Facility The Wadsworth Estate
     
  EDUCATION
1977 BS – Business Admin., NC A & T

State 1980 Juris Doctorate – Duke University School of Law

1998 Master of Business Administration, McColl School of Business at Queens University.

BAR ADMISSIONS
North Carolina State Bar, United States Court of Appeals for the Fourth Circuit, United States District Court – Western District, and United States District Court – Eastern District.

PROFESSIONAL EXPERIENCE
Tin, Fulton, Greene & Owen, PLLC, Partner Nov. 2004 to Present; Primary areas of practice include corporate/business law, community/economic development law and Alternative Dispute Resolution.

Helms, Henderson & Fulton, PA, (formerly Helms, Henderson & Associates), Partner Feb. 2003 – Oct. 2004; Primary areas of practice include corporate/business law, community/economic development law and Alternative Dispute Resolution.

Senior Resident Superior Court Judge for 26th Judicial District, Sept. 1997 to Feb. 2003.

Resident Superior Court Judge for 26th Judicial District, Jan. 1989 to Sept. 1997;

District Court Judge for 26th Judicial District, Jan. 1987 to Dec. 1988.

Assistant District Attorney for Mecklenburg County (26th Prosecutorial District), Oct. 1982 to Jan. 1987.

BUSINESS EXPERIENCE
President, Wesley Heights Community Development Corporation-1996-2002; Current Owner of The Wadsworth Estate, LLC and President of The Wadsworth Estate Foundation.

TEACHING EXPERIENCE
Durham Technical Institute and North Carolina Central University School of Law, both in Durham, NC; Central Piedmont Community College in Charlotte and The National Judicial College in Reno, Nevada.

PROILES AND HONORS
Profiled in The Charlotte Business Journal, The Charlotte Post, The Charlotte Observer, Home and Garden TV and a number of state and local magazines; portrait displayed in Mecklenburg County Courthouse honoring service to the North Carolina Justice System.

Honors received from numerous organizations for work in the courts and the community, i.e., Judge of the Year Award from North Carolina Association of Woman Attorneys, The Whitney Young award from The Urban League of Central Carolina, and Woman of the Year in 1998.

SELECT CURRENT AND PAST BAR AND CIVIC ACTIVITIES Past President of Mecklenburg, Chair of Legal Service of the Southern Piedmont Annual Campaign and chair of The Charlotte Law School Board of Trustees, Member of Charlotte Mecklenburg Education TaskForce
